Output fec190a8a24f9aba33fb090d87eb63a2aa53ebb84a5da0615f0af08a8ae5379e:62

value
1597150
script pubkey
OP_0 OP_PUSHBYTES_20 be9ddf877b2eba33a6c6f65dc74a2f0e5a0cc32d
address
bc1qh6walpmm96ar8fkx7ewuwj30pedqesedw4ddwt
transaction
fec190a8a24f9aba33fb090d87eb63a2aa53ebb84a5da0615f0af08a8ae5379e
confirmations
125455
spent
true